Dynamics of soil microbial population under rain fed conditions with and without soybean leaf fall addition

Soil microbes are indicators of soil health, to reduce the quantity of external fertilizer application and improve the soil health these soil microbes are important to degrade the available crop residues. Soybean is one of the most important legume in soil health management, considering the fact of this we conducted a field experiment at research farm of Agricultural Research Institute (ARI), Rajendranagar, Hyderabad, Telangana. The experiment consisted treatments were viz.,75% RDF, 100% RDF, 75% RDF + FYM @ 5 t ha-1, 100% RDF + FYM @ 5 t ha-1 & absolute control was maintained under with and without leaf fall addition. Each plot measuring 6.1 m x 4.2 m and three replications. ADB-22 (Bhasar) a high yielding variety of soybean was used as the test crop in this experiment. The soil was black clay in texture and moderately alkaline (pH 8.4) in reaction, non-saline in nature (EC 0.16 dS m-1) and high in organic carbon content (0.67%). Highest number of bacterial population was recorded under at 60 DAS, the treatments receiving RDF + FYM @ 5 t ha-1 as compared to the all other treatments. T5 (184× 105 CFU g-1 of soil) and T4 (178× 105 CFU g-1 of soil) on par with each other. Maximum fungal population was observed with the treatment T5 (46 ×104 CFU g-1 of soil) at 60 DAS and maximum rhizobial population was found with T5 (55 ×105 CFU g-1 of soil) under leaf fall addition plots.
